EPS stands for expanded polystyrene, which is a lightweight, rigid, plastic foam insulation material It is commonly used in construction due to its excellent thermal insulation properties, lightweight nature, and ease of installation EPS 70 is a specific grade of expanded polystyrene insulation that has a high compressive strength, making it ideal for use in construction projects where durability is a factor.

Unlike other types of insulation materials, such as fiberglass or mineral wool, EPS 70 is lightweight and can be easily cut to fit any space This makes it an ideal choice for both new construction projects and renovation work, as it can be installed quickly and with minimal disruption to the building process.
In addition to its excellent thermal insulation properties, EPS 70 also has a high compressive strength, making it durable and long-lasting This means that EPS 70 insulation can withstand heavy loads, making it suitable for use in a variety of construction applications, including underfloor insulation, cavity wall insulation, and roof insulation.
Another advantage of EPS 70 insulation is its moisture resistance Unlike some other types of insulation materials, such as fiberglass, EPS 70 is not affected by moisture and will not degrade over time This makes it an ideal choice for buildings located in damp or humid environments, as it will not lose its insulation properties even in wet conditions.
